Job Details Job Location: 20 Distribution Center - Manchester, CT 06040 Education Level: High School Salary Range: $18.00 - $20.00 Hourly Travel Percentage: None Job Shift: Day Job Category: Warehouse Receiving Associate Reports To: Branch Manager and/or Warehouse Manager Work Hours: Full Time FLSA Status: Non-Exempt Branch: Set branch location Position Purpose: Provide excellent internal and external customer service through following proper receiving procedures, effective communication and following safety practices. Essential Functions: Unload product from incoming trucks. Receive shipments, verify products on packing slips are there and sign corresponding paperwork upon receipt. Inspect contents of deliveries to ensure that the product is not damaged. Assume responsibility for returning unsatisfactory shipments or receiving replacements. Label deliveries and allocate them to their designated place. Put product away into correct locations with the use of a barcode reader. Maintain organization of packing slips and assist in inventory control. Manage time in order to complete work load for the day. Move and lift heavy objects from one location to another. Read and decipher packing slips, computer screens and barcode readers. Practice team work in order to best service internal and external customers. Assist warehouse personnel when necessary. Maintain a clean and professional work environment. Operate fork trucks and/or platform lifts in order to safely and effectively move product within the warehouse. Safely operate a forklift, pallet jack, etc. Remain up-to-date on all safety practices and standards. Perform other responsibilities as directed. Qualifications Experience, Education & Skills: Warehouse experience preferred. Ability to operate motor vehicle, forklift, barcode reader, currently used hardware and software. High school diploma or GED preferred. Physical Requirements: While performing the duties of this job, the associate is regularly required to, stand, sit; talk, hear, and use hands and fingers to operate a computer and telephone keyboard.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ision requirements due to computer work. Very heavy work. Exerting in excess of 100 pounds of force occasionally, and/or in excess of 50 pounds of force frequently, and/or in excess of 20 pounds of force constantly to move objects. The associate is subject to both environmental conditions. Activities occur inside and outside. The associate is subject to warehouse duties with safety practices and standards.
